"An excellent hotel with a superb location! We took the Lufthansa Express bus from Terminal 2, which I highly recommend. It stops right at the hotel entrance, saving us the hassle of lugging luggage from the train station. Plus, the subway is right next door. The breakfast was very clean and tasty; although the variety wasn't extensive, it had most of the items you'd expect from a Western buffet. The front desk staff were also very warm and friendly. I was pleasantly surprised to find that the German guests weren't as aloof as I'd heard; everyone was quite friendly and helpful. At breakfast, when I had trouble lifting the lids for food, they kindly offered to help, which was lovely. The room was a bit small and lacked amenities like slippers, tissues, a kettle, toothpaste, and toothbrushes, so it's best to come prepared. However, there's a supermarket right next door, making it easy to buy any daily necessities."

"The hotel's location is excellent, easily accessible from the main train station or city center via the 19 tram. The front desk staff were incredibly warm and accommodating, always trying their best to meet guests' needs, such as providing a portable water heater when requested. The room itself was spacious and clean, with great amenities, and the bed was particularly comfortable. The lighting was bright, and the touch-screen control system was very convenient to use. A nice touch was the complimentary mini-bar, which included a bottle of beer and various soft drinks.
The bathroom had excellent water pressure and a consistent hot water supply, making for a pleasant experience.
But the real highlight was the breakfast. The spread was incredibly diverse, offering a wide range of hot and cold dishes to suit every taste.
Overall, my stay was very satisfying. I would definitely choose to stay here again on my next visit and highly recommend it."
